Commit 5f663404 authored by Linus Torvalds's avatar Linus Torvalds

Merge master.kernel.org:/pub/scm/linux/kernel/git/herbert/crypto-2.6

* master.kernel.org:/pub/scm/linux/kernel/git/herbert/crypto-2.6:
  [CRYPTO] api: Read module pointer before freeing algorithm
parents 55b637c6 da7cd59a
...@@ -48,8 +48,10 @@ EXPORT_SYMBOL_GPL(crypto_mod_get); ...@@ -48,8 +48,10 @@ EXPORT_SYMBOL_GPL(crypto_mod_get);
void crypto_mod_put(struct crypto_alg *alg) void crypto_mod_put(struct crypto_alg *alg)
{ {
struct module *module = alg->cra_module;
crypto_alg_put(alg); crypto_alg_put(alg);
module_put(alg->cra_module); module_put(module);
} }
EXPORT_SYMBOL_GPL(crypto_mod_put); EXPORT_SYMBOL_GPL(crypto_mod_put);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ment